Do I need to go to court for this matter?
Most parenting and child support matters can involve court, particularly if disputes escalate or agreements cannot be reached between parties. Whether court action becomes necessary depends on your specific circumstances, including the complexity of the arrangement, whether both parties consent to proposed terms, and how negotiations progress. In Victoria Park, WA, family law disputes may be resolved through negotiation, mediation, or alternative dispute resolution before any court appearance occurs. Based on your location in Victoria Park, WA, one nearby court location is: Magistrates Court of Western Australia 501 Hay Street, Perth This location is provided for general context only. Parenting and child support matters are generally handled in the Family Court of Western Australia or the Federal Circuit and Family Court, depending on the nature and urgency of your case. A lawyer can advise whether court involvement is required and which court or tribunal applies to your situation.

How much do Parenting and Child Support lawyers cost in Victoria Park, WA?
Parenting and Child Support lawyers in Victoria Park, WA typically charge between $300 and $550 per hour. These hourly rates fluctuate based on the practitioner's experience level, firm size, and specific location within the area. Total costs for your matter will depend largely on the time investment required. Straightforward tasks like reviewing parenting agreements or providing initial advice about child support calculations generally need fewer billable hours, keeping overall expenses lower. More involved matters such as negotiating complex custody arrangements or preparing for contested parenting proceedings demand extensive preparation and court attendance, pushing total costs significantly higher. Actual fees vary depending on the lawyer and the circumstances of the matter.

What documents do I need for a Parenting and Child Support lawyer in Victoria Park, WA?
When meeting with a Parenting and Child Support lawyer in Victoria Park, WA, it can help to have your driver's licence or other photo identification available. Financial documents such as recent bank statements, tax returns, and pay slips may be requested to assess child support matters. If available, bring any existing Family Court orders, parenting plans, or correspondence between parties. Birth certificates for children involved and any relevant medical or school records can also be useful. Only a lawyer can confirm what documents are required for your situation.
